Description: SCP-051 is a 25 cm (10 in) anatomically correct model of a human female carved from ivory, displaying typically Asian features. Microscopic analysis indicates that the hair attached to the figure is genuine human hair. The doll is jointed at the shoulders, hips, and knees. The abdominal section of SCP-051 is removable, revealing a detailed ribcage, internal organs, and a 2.5 cm (1 in) ivory fetus connected to the primary figure by a leather umbilical cord. Individuals who handle SCP-051 often report a mild compulsion to examine the figure's internal structure, particularly the removable abdominal section and the fetus contained within. The source of this effect is unknown. Aside from this compulsion, SCP-051 displays no immediately observable anomalous properties under standard testing conditions. SCP-051-A is a fragment of text written on rice paper discovered alongside SCP-051. Analysis indicates the ink is plant-based and dates to approximately the 12th century. The text is written in an early Japanese dialect and appears to be part of a prayer or ritual concerning supernatural entities believed to threaten unborn children. The surviving portion of the text references directing or binding these entities into a carved figure rather than allowing them to roam freely. Due to extensive degradation of the paper and ink, much of the original text has become unreadable, and the complete purpose of the ritual remains unknown.
